Down Payment Assistance and Housing Programs

Monrovia has offered housing programs, but availability can change depending on funding.

The city has had first time homebuyer programs in the past that provide down payment assistance. These are often structured as deferred loans and are usually available to low to moderate income buyers. They typically require you to live in the home and meet certain income limits.

Monrovia also offers housing rehabilitation programs. These are designed to help existing homeowners with repairs, especially for safety issues or maintaining older homes. Eligibility is usually based on income and property condition.

Because funding is limited, these programs are not always open. It is important to check current availability when you are ready to apply.

In addition to city programs, buyers can use state programs.

The California Housing Finance Agency offers options that can help with low down payments or closing costs if you qualify. These programs are based on income limits and require owner occupancy.

Schools and School Districts

Monrovia is mainly served by the Monrovia Unified School District.

Some schools in the area include:

•Monrovia High School — Monrovia Unified School District

•Santa Fe Computer Science Magnet School — Monrovia Unified School District

•Clifton Middle School — Monrovia Unified School District

•Bradoaks Elementary School — Monrovia Unified School District

•Mayflower Elementary School — Monrovia Unified School District

School boundaries depend on the exact address, so it is always a good idea to confirm when looking at a specific home.

Parks, Recreation, and Entertainment

Monrovia is a great place if you like being outdoors.

Monrovia Canyon Park (pictured) is one of the most popular spots. It has hiking trails, nature areas, and a waterfall. It is a go to place for people who want to get outside.

Old Town Monrovia (pictured) is another highlight. It has local shops, restaurants, and a weekly street fair that brings the community together.

Getting Around: Freeways & Commute

Monrovia is well located for commuting.

You are right by the 210 Freeway, which runs along the foothill cities. The 605 Freeway is also nearby, giving you access to other parts of the region.

From Monrovia, you can usually reach:

•Pasadena in about 10 to 20 minutes

•Downtown Los Angeles in about 25 to 45 minutes depending on traffic

•West Covina and nearby job centers in about 15 to 25 minutes

There is also access to the Metro A Line, which can help if you want another commuting option.
